Exploring Fort Stewart: A Brief Overview
Fort Stewart, located near Hinesville, Georgia, is one of the largest military installations in the United States. It serves as the home of the 3rd Infantry Division, known as the "Rock of the Marne." The base is named after General Daniel Stewart, a local Georgia hero from the Revolutionary War. Fort Stewart & Seasonal Activities: What to Expect
Each season at Fort Stewart brings a unique set of activities and opportunities.
- Spring: As the weather warms, outdoor recreation flourishes. Fishing and boating at Holbrook Pond are popular. The base also hosts family-friendly events like Easter egg hunts and spring festivals.
- Summer: With its proximity to the coast, many families take advantage of weekend trips to nearby beaches like Tybee Island and Hilton Head. Fort Stewart also offers summer camps for children and various recreational programs.
- Fall: The fall season brings a beautiful change in scenery. Enjoy hiking trails around Fort Stewart and nearby state parks. Halloween festivities are a big draw, with trunk-or-treat events and haunted houses organized on base.
- Winter: While Georgia winters are mild, Fort Stewart still offers opportunities for holiday celebrations. Christmas tree lightings, holiday concerts, and special family events are common. Be sure to check the base's official website for specific event schedules.

Fort Stewart: Supporting Military Families
Fort Stewart places a high priority on supporting its military families. The Army Community Service (ACS) provides a wide range of programs, including financial counseling, employment assistance, childcare resources, and family advocacy services. These programs are designed to help soldiers and their families navigate the challenges of military life. Accessing these resources at Fort Stewart can significantly improve quality of life.

Q: Who is General Daniel Stewart?
A: General Daniel Stewart was a hero from the American Revolutionary War. He was a brigadier general in the Georgia militia and fought in many battles. His legacy lives on through the naming of Fort Stewart in his honor.
